The Lie is the fourth episode of the first season of Knots Landing.
Starring in Alphabetical order: James Houghton (Kenny Ward), Kim Lankford (Ginger Ward), Michele Lee (Karen Fairgate), Constance McCashin (Laura Avery), Don Murray (Sid Fairgate), John Pleshette (Richard Avery), Ted Shackelford (Gary Ewing), Joan Van Ark (Valene Ewing)
Also Starring: Claudia Lonow (Diana Fairgate)
Guest Star: Christopher Allport (Martin)
Co-Starring: Margie Impert (Lt. Larkin), Danny Gellis (Jason Avery)
Featuring: Tom Regan (Bartender), Elizabeth Farley (Mrs. Hines), Philip McDonald (Martin Look-A-Like), Todd Everett (Suspect), Brian Moore (The Man)
